> >> >> Hi Duncan,
> >> >>
> >> >> Here is another patch (hopefully the last one) that fixes the
> >> >> following issues:
> >> >> * Images with spaces in the filename or in the directories are not
> >> >> being displayed properly (see Wout's issue)
> >> >> * Since the WWW_IMAGE_THUMBNAIL_SIZE is a tuple of 2 values, I
> >> decided
> >> >> to change get_fit_to_square_size() to get_fit_to_rectangle_size()
> >> >> which makes more sense if a user wants to fit images in a specific
> >> >> rectangular area (see Ryan's issue).
> >> >> * I fixed the issue where you mentioned that converting PNG files may
> >> >> have issues (or loose value) if they are converted to JPGs. The fix
> >> >> basically uses the same extension except for GIF (reasons follow
> >> >> below)
> >> >>
> >> >> While fixing issue 3 I found that imlib has problems scaling (a file
> >> >> is not created and I do not see any exceptions) a file if
> >> >> 1. The file has .gif extension. So for .gif files, I scale the image
> >> >> with .jpg extension attached to it.
> >> >> 2. I found that files with extension in capital (eg. .JPG instead of
> >> >> .jpg) are not scaled by imlib. I have several files with .JPG
> >> >> extensions and they are not created by imlib.save(). So I decided to
> >> >> change them to lower case. Not sure if it happens to all file
> >> >> extensions or specifically to jpgs.
> >> >>
> >> >> If you know why I am seeing these issues let me know.

> >> >> > > > Hello Ryan,
> >> >> > > >
> >> >> > > > It seems to be working for me. I am wondering if you are
> >> >> expecting all
> >> >> > > > your images to be scaled to 100 x 75. If that is true than the
> >> >> > > > assumption is wrong. The webserver currently expects the
> >> thumbnail
> >> >> > > > size to be a square so you should be using 100x100. And all
> >> your
> >> >> > > > images will be scaled to fit in that square while maintaining
> >> >> aspect
> >> >> > > > ratio. If you want the images to fit to the rectangle instead
> >> >> (while
> >> >> > > > maintaining aspect ratio) then try this patch.
